Daniel Strelitz Wins His Second WSOP Bracelet in Event #73: $1,500 Razz

Nível 32 : Limits 150,000/300,000, 30,000 ante
Daniel Strelitz
Daniel Strelitz

Daniel Strelitz gave his parents the perfect gift for their 34th wedding anniversary today: a gold World Series of Poker bracelet.

The Torrance, California, native earned his second career bracelet, prevailing over a field of 383 players in Event #73: $1,500 Razz. Strelitz denied Lynda Tran the chance of being the first woman to win an open event in 2022 on his way to earning $115,723. His first bracelet came in the $5,000 No-Limit Hold’em event in 2019 (he also finished second in that event last year). This one, coming in a game that he’s studied hard to figure out, is that much sweeter.

“It’s awesome. I’m especially happy that it’s in a non-No-Limit Hold’em event since that’s what I’ve been concentrating on recently. But, yeah, number 2 is great,” he said following his win.

After the final hand, when Strelitz got his first opportunity to pose with his newly-won jewelry, a friend made a makeshift banner that read “Razz,” a reminder that, though he’s primarily been a hold’em expert throughout his career, he’s put in the work in this game.

“I’m not like an expert or anything, but I’ve been studying more since the last World Series with my friends,” he said.

Day 3 Action

Strelitz came into Day 3 as the chip leader over the final nine players. Tran, meanwhile, began the day with just 180,000, good for just two big bets. She doubled up off Strelitz, then tripled up off Kijoon Park and Frank Kassela within the first few hands to jump back into contention.

Argentinian bracelet winner Andres Korn would be the first to fall at the final table, losing to the seven-six of Mark Gerencher. Strelitz, meanwhile, made a wheel in a big pot against Kassela to cross 2,000,000, then knocked out Gerencher, the Pennsylvania winery owner, in seventh place with a perfect seven.

The final six players would then go more than two hours without a bustout, each taking a turn with the chip lead. Strelitz left Tran short again by making an eight-seven, only for her to double up yet again. Just 30 minutes later, she was chip leader as her rail, including husband Turbo Nguyen, (who busted the Main Event in 806th place earlier in the day) erupted in a frenzy.

Park, already a bracelet winner in 2022, went from massive chip leader to sixth-place finisher after running into the seven-six of Calvin Anderson, who went on his own “Razz rush” to build an overwhelming chip lead. Anderson busted Sergio Braga in fifth place shortly after with another seven-six.

Strelitz put a dent in Anderson’s wall of chips, making a seven-six after calling down on every street. Kassela fell in fourth place in a three-way all in also involving Tran and Anderson as Tran made an eight-six against Anderson’s eight-seven.

Anderson, the once-unstoppable force in this tournament, was eliminated in third place by Tran with a six-five as Tran took a 5,260,000 to 4,315,000 chip lead into the start of heads-up play.

Strelitz and Tran traded mostly small pots for an hour before Strelitz won with 6-5-3-2-A to climb above 6,000,000 and leave Tran short. There would be no miracle comeback for Tran this time. On the last hand, Strelitz raised on third and Tran called. He raised again on fourth and Tran got the rest of her chips in on fifth. Strelitz ended up with 8-7-4-3-2 to win the pot and the bracelet.

While Tran had her massive and passionate rail, Strelitz had just his parents watching their son play on their anniversary. The banter between the players and their supporters would remain friendly and good-natured and Strelitz enjoyed the atmosphere.

“There was nine people to start the day, and I was kind of friendly with three or four of us, and all four of us made the final four,” he said. “The rail was super exciting. They were super cheering for her. But I appreciated it. It wasn’t anything derogatory at all.”

Strelitz now has the bracelet, but a much bigger addition is soon on the way. His wife is eight months pregnant with their first child, a girl.

“Just so many emotions come out. I’m terrified, I’m super excited. They say baby run good is real, so there you go,” he said.

A bracelet, a wedding gift for his supportive parents, and a baby on the way for the soon-to-be-father. It was a good day for Strelitz.

Lynda Tran Eliminated in 2nd Place ($71,527)

Nível 32 : Limits 150,000/300,000, 30,000 ante
Lynda Tran
Lynda Tran

Lynda Tran: {x-}{x-}/{3-}{4-}{7-}
Daniel Strelitz: {x-}{x-}/{8-}{3-}{7-}

Lynda Tran completed, Daniel Strelitz raised, and Tran called.

Tran led out on fourth, then called when Strelitz raised again. On fifth, she bet, Strelitz raised, and Tran called all in.

Strelitz finished with {2-}{4-}{8-}{3-}{7-}{3-}{q-} for 8-7-4-3-2, while Tran had {3-}{4-}{7-}{4-}{5-}{q-}{k-} for a queen-low as she finished as the runner-up.

Calvin Anderson Eliminated In 3rd Place ($49,557)

Nível 30 : Limits 100,000/200,000, 20,000 ante
Calvin Anderson
Calvin Anderson

Calvin Anderson completed with an {8-} and Lynda Tran defended her {9-} bring in.

Calvin Anderson: {j-}{6-}/{9-}{5-}{7-}{8-}/{9-}
Lynda Tran: {3-}{5-}/{9-}{j-}{2-}{4-}/{6-}

Anderson bet on fourth street and Tran called.

On fifth street Anderson checked and Tran bet which saw Anderson raise all in and Tran called.

After all the cards were dealt, Tran made a six-five which was good to beat Anderson's nine-eight and the WSOP bracelet winner exited in third place.

Heads-up play is now underway.
